10 Generative AI Testing Tools to Enhance Your AI Project Quality and Efficiency

0

As technology evolves, the demand for effective testing tools in the realm of generative AI has skyrocketed. I’ve seen firsthand how these tools can streamline workflows and enhance the quality of AI-generated content. Whether you’re a developer, a data scientist, or just someone curious about the capabilities of AI, understanding the right testing tools can make all the difference.

Generative AI is transforming industries, but without proper testing, the risks can outweigh the benefits. In this article, I’ll explore the top generative AI testing tools available today, highlighting their features and benefits. By the end, you’ll have a clearer picture of how to leverage these tools to ensure your AI projects succeed.

Generative AI Testing Tools

Generative AI testing tools play a crucial role in validating the quality and accuracy of AI-generated content. These tools help developers and data scientists assess models, ensuring fidelity and relevance. Each tool offers unique features tailored for specific testing needs.

  1. Functionality

Functionality includes capabilities like content generation evaluation, performance analytics, and error detection. Tools enable seamless integration with existing workflows.

  1. User Experience

User experience emphasizes intuitive interfaces, streamline testing processes, and accessibility. Tools with user-friendly designs facilitate faster onboarding for teams.

  1. Scalability

Scalability allows tools to support projects of varying sizes. Systems can handle increased workloads as organizations grow, ensuring consistent performance.

  1. Compatibility

Compatibility focuses on integration with popular programming languages and frameworks. Tools that support multiple platforms enhance versatility.

  1. Cost Efficiency

Cost efficiency impacts the overall project budget. Many testing tools offer tiered pricing plans, making them accessible to both startups and large enterprises.

  1. Community Support

Community support fosters knowledge sharing and resource availability. Active forums and documentation provide crucial assistance for users navigating challenges.

These attributes collectively define the landscape of generative AI testing tools, enabling developers and data scientists to maximize their effectiveness in AI projects.

Key Features of Generative AI Testing Tools

Generative AI testing tools boast several key features that enhance their effectiveness and usability for developers and data scientists. These functionalities significantly improve the quality of AI-generated content and facilitate smoother project transitions.

Automated Testing Capabilities

Automated testing capabilities streamline the evaluation process by running predefined test cases. These tools can simulate various user inputs, allowing for consistency in testing AI-generated outputs. Automated features, such as regression testing and performance monitoring, enable faster identification of issues and inconsistencies. Consequently, developers can focus on refining algorithms rather than manual testing efforts, ultimately saving time and resources.

Integration with Existing Workflows

Integration with existing workflows is crucial for the seamless adoption of generative AI testing tools. Many tools offer APIs and plugins that fit into popular development environments, including Python, Java, and JavaScript frameworks. This compatibility allows for smooth transitions without the need for extensive reconfiguration. Additionally, these tools often support CI/CD (Continuous Integration and Continuous Deployment) pipelines, enabling real-time testing and immediate feedback. By facilitating integration, these features enhance productivity and keep projects aligned with rapid development cycles.

Popular Generative AI Testing Tools

Numerous generative AI testing tools are available, each offering unique features and benefits. I’ll cover a few popular ones that stand out in the industry.

Tool A: Overview and Benefits

Tool A is designed for automated testing of generative AI applications. It excels in evaluating content quality, ensuring accuracy by running extensive test cases. Key benefits include its user-friendly interface that simplifies the onboarding process and robust analytics that provide insights into performance metrics. Additionally, Tool A integrates smoothly with leading programming languages and development environments, enhancing workflow efficiency.

Tool B: Overview and Benefits

Tool B specializes in performance evaluation for AI-generated outputs. It offers advanced functionality that simulates real-world user interactions, enabling thorough testing of generative models. The main benefits include real-time feedback, which allows developers to address issues promptly, and comprehensive reporting tools that track performance over time. Tool B’s flexible API facilitates integration into existing workflows, making it ideal for teams using continuous integration/continuous deployment (CI/CD) strategies.

Tool C: Overview and Benefits

Tool C focuses on error detection in AI-generated content. It stands out through its ability to highlight inconsistencies and potential pitfalls in generated outputs. Benefits of Tool C include customizable error reporting and detailed documentation, ensuring users can quickly adapt the tool to their specific needs. Its supportive community fosters knowledge sharing, providing additional resources for troubleshooting and best practices. Tool C’s compatibility with popular programming environments enhances its usability, allowing for efficient testing across diverse projects.

Challenges in Using Generative AI Testing Tools

Generative AI testing tools come with notable challenges that can impact their effectiveness and utility. Understanding these issues is essential for optimizing their use in real-world applications.

Data Privacy Concerns

Data privacy remains a significant challenge when using generative AI testing tools. Generative models often process sensitive information, making it crucial to implement robust data protection measures. Compliance with regulations like GDPR and CCPA is vital, especially when handling personal data. Developers must ensure that testing tools anonymize or secure data properly to prevent unauthorized access or data breaches. Trustworthiness in data handling directly affects the choice of testing tools, affecting project outcomes.

Accuracy and Reliability

Accuracy and reliability pose ongoing challenges in generative AI testing. Despite advancements, models can produce misleading or erroneous results. Testing tools must rigorously assess the outputs generated by AI to verify their correctness. Inconsistent results from the same inputs hinder trust and can lead to poor decision-making. Continuous refinement of testing methodologies is necessary to bolster reliability. Incorporating advanced metrics and benchmarks can dramatically aid in establishing clearer standards for evaluating model performance over time.

The landscape of generative AI testing tools is evolving rapidly and addressing the unique challenges developers face. By leveraging these tools, I can enhance the quality and efficiency of AI-generated content while ensuring compliance with data privacy standards.

As I explore the various options available, I find that selecting the right tool depends on my specific needs and project requirements. The right generative AI testing tool can significantly streamline workflows and improve accuracy, ultimately leading to more successful AI implementations.

Staying informed about the latest advancements in this field will empower me to make better decisions and maximize the potential of generative AI in my projects.